US President faces ecology dilemma

The President of America Barack Obama has been facing a challenge over the environmental policy biggest of its kind. The environmental challenge needs to be completed by Obama government by the year 2012 presidential election. The outcome of the plan Will be to export large amounts of tar sands crude from Canada to Texas through a pipeline.
The tar sands crude from Canada to Texas will be transported through a infamous kestone XL pipeline. The weekend close had bought in 1000 protesters near the white House to show their opposition over the plan. The plan if implemented would be carrying 35 millions gallons of sulphur,toxin bitumen crude right through the great plains. As we know the Great Plains is called as the Breadbasket of America where the 35 gallons of crude will be carried out. The operation for pipeline will start in Alberta and will be but by the Canadian company called as Transcanada.
The state department has been asked to complete the task which includes all the consequences environmental and economic. By the end of the year the whole process will be in process and decision will be made by the end of the present year stated Secretary Hillary Clinton. The first obligation has been given for the people of America to President Obama as the process is going to be rigorous and transparent throughout.
However no firm commitment has been taken up while the final decision will be taken by end of the year.
